/** \name Color Management
* \{ */
+void DRW_viewport_colormanagement_set(GPUViewport *viewport, DRWContextState *draw_ctx)
+{
+ const Scene *scene = draw_ctx->scene;
+ const View3D *v3d = draw_ctx->v3d;
+
+ const ColorManagedDisplaySettings *display_settings = &scene->display_settings;
+ ColorManagedViewSettings view_settings;
+ float dither = 0.0f;
+
+ bool use_render_settings = false;
+ bool use_view_transform = false;
+
+ if (v3d) {
+ bool use_workbench = BKE_scene_uses_blender_workbench(scene);
+
+ bool use_scene_lights = (!v3d ||
+ ((v3d->shading.type == OB_MATERIAL) &&
+ (v3d->shading.flag & V3D_SHADING_SCENE_LIGHTS)) ||
+ ((v3d->shading.type == OB_RENDER) &&
+ (v3d->shading.flag & V3D_SHADING_SCENE_LIGHTS_RENDER)));
+ bool use_scene_world = (!v3d ||
+ ((v3d->shading.type == OB_MATERIAL) &&
+ (v3d->shading.flag & V3D_SHADING_SCENE_WORLD)) ||
+ ((v3d->shading.type == OB_RENDER) &&
+ (v3d->shading.flag & V3D_SHADING_SCENE_WORLD_RENDER)));
+ use_view_transform = v3d && (v3d->shading.type >= OB_MATERIAL);
+ use_render_settings = v3d && ((use_workbench && use_view_transform) || use_scene_lights ||
+ use_scene_world);
+ }
+ else if (DST.draw_ctx.space_data && DST.draw_ctx.space_data->spacetype == SPACE_IMAGE) {
+ SpaceImage *sima = (SpaceImage *)DST.draw_ctx.space_data;
+ Image *image = sima->image;
+
+ /* Use inverse logic as there isn't a setting for `Color And Alpha`. */
+ const eSpaceImage_Flag display_channels_mode = static_cast<eSpaceImage_Flag>(sima->flag);
+ const bool display_color_channel = (display_channels_mode & (SI_SHOW_ALPHA | SI_SHOW_ZBUF)) ==
+ 0;
+ if (display_color_channel && image && (image->source != IMA_SRC_GENERATED) &&
+ ((image->flag & IMA_VIEW_AS_RENDER) != 0)) {
+ use_render_settings = true;
+ }
+ }
+ else if (DST.draw_ctx.space_data && DST.draw_ctx.space_data->spacetype == SPACE_NODE) {
+ SpaceNode *snode = (SpaceNode *)DST.draw_ctx.space_data;
+ const eSpaceNode_Flag display_channels_mode = static_cast<eSpaceNode_Flag>(snode->flag);
+ const bool display_color_channel = (display_channels_mode & SNODE_SHOW_ALPHA) == 0;
+ if (display_color_channel) {
+ use_render_settings = true;
+ }
+ }
+ else {
+ use_render_settings = true;
+ use_view_transform = false;
+ }
+
+ if (use_render_settings) {
+ /* Use full render settings, for renders with scene lighting. */
+ view_settings = scene->view_settings;
+ dither = scene->r.dither_intensity;
+ }
+ else if (use_view_transform) {
+ /* Use only view transform + look and nothing else for lookdev without
+ * scene lighting, as exposure depends on scene light intensity. */
+ BKE_color_managed_view_settings_init_render(&view_settings, display_settings, NULL);
+ STRNCPY(view_settings.view_transform, scene->view_settings.view_transform);
+ STRNCPY(view_settings.look, scene->view_settings.look);
+ dither = scene->r.dither_intensity;
+ }
+ else {
+ /* For workbench use only default view transform in configuration,
+ * using no scene settings. */
+ BKE_color_managed_view_settings_init_render(&view_settings, display_settings, NULL);
+ }
+
+ GPU_viewport_colorspace_set(viewport, &view_settings, display_settings, dither);
+}
